Device drug-eluting sinus stent
Definition Mechanically maintain patency following ethmoid sinus surgery. By also eluting drugs, reduce the need for post-operative intervention such as surgical adhesion lysis and/or use of oral steroids.
Product CodeOWO
Device Class 3
